Baked Honey-Pecan Cheesecake Bars

By , Test Kitchen Director · Reviewed by AislePrompt Editorial · ·

These rich cheesecake bars feature a buttery pecan crust and a luscious honey-sweetened filling, perfect for a simple yet elegant dessert. Instructions

  1. Step 1: Preheat oven to 350°F. In a medium bowl, combine 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, 1/3 cup granulated sugar, 1/4 tsp salt, and 1 cup chopped pecans. Stir in 1/2 cup melted unsalted butter until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Press evenly into the bottom of a 9x9-inch baking pan.
  2. Step 2: Bake crust for 12 minutes until lightly golden and set aside to cool slightly.
  3. Step 3: In a large bowl, beat 16 oz softened cream cheese with 1/3 cup honey until smooth and creamy using an electric mixer on medium speed.
  4. Step 4: Add 2 large e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ition, then blend in 1 tsp vanilla extract.
  5. Step 5: Pour cheesecake filling evenly over the warm crust, smoothing the top with a spatula.
  6. Step 6: Bake for 25-30 minutes until edges are set and center slightly jiggles. Cool completely on a wire rack, then refrigerate for at least 3 hours before slicing into bars.
